#1f4b49 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f4b49 is composed of 12.2% red, 29.4%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.7%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 177.3 degrees, a saturation of 41.5% and a lightness of 20.8%. #1f4b49 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e9692 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#1f4b49 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#1f4b49 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f4b49 has RGB values of R:31, G:75,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 2050889.
